Western Blotting of Protein Samples

Check if the same lab product or an alternative is used in the 5 most similar protocols
Protein samples were subjected to SDS-PAGE gels (Bio-Rad), electrophoresed, transferred to Immobilon-P PVDF (Millipore) or Immobilon-FL PVDF membranes (Millipore) and Western blotting (WB). The following primary antibodies were used: PS1-NTF (a kind gift of Merck Research Laboratories); PS1-CTF (MAB5232, Millipore); PS2-CTF (1987–1, Epitomics); nicastrin was generated in our laboratory; Aph-1aL (38–3600, Invitrogen); Pen-2 (ab18189, Abcam); human IFITM3 (anti-Fragilis, ab109429, Abcam); mouse IFITM3 (anti-Fragilis, ab15592, Abcam); APP (22C11, MAB348, Millipore); SPP (317) was generated in our laboratory; cleaved Notch1 (Val1744), Cell Signaling Technology and SM320, generated in our lab); c-myc (9E10, Roche Life Science); N-cadherin (D4R1H, #13116, Cell Signaling Technology); Rab7 (B-3, sc-376362, Santa Cruz Biotechnology); EEA1 (Ab2900, Abcam); β-actin (C4, sc-47778, Santa Cruz Biotechnology); β-tubulin III (T8578, Sigma-Aldrich); tubulin (ab56676, Abcam). HRP-conjugated anti-rabbit and mouse secondary antibodies (NA9340V, NXA931V, GE Healthcare) for ECL substrate (Pierce) and IRDye 800CW goat anti-rabbit IgG (H+L) or anti-mouse IgG (H+L) secondary antibodies (925–32211, 925–32210, LI-COR) for Odyssey CLx Imaging (LI-COR) were used. For quantification, ImageJ and Image Studio Lite (LI-COR) were used, respectively (for source gels see Supplementary Figure 1).
